They are mostly found in rainforest habitats, however they are also found in lightly forested areas like palm swamps and grasslands that are flooded. The largest species of parrot in the world, they're only second in size to the flightless Kakapo of New Zealand. Macaws are the most endangered macaws. Their wild population is just four percent of their original size.
The primary causes for the hyacinth macaw's declining numbers are deforestation and illegal trading for the pet trade. They are classified as endangered by the International Union for Conservation of Nature and Natural Resources and protected under the U.S. Wild Bird Act and CITES (Convention on International Trade in Endangered species).

The Hyacinth Macaw is among of the largest flying birds in the world. They are renowned for their stunning cobalt-blue coloring and their charming personality. They make excellent companion birds. Like all parrots, however they require a lot of interaction with their human caregivers to flourish. Hyacinth Macaws, if neglected, can develop neurotic behaviors like feather plucking or screaming. Their powerful beaks are also dangerous if they're not properly trained.
Hyacinth Macaws therefore aren't an ideal pet for novices or people who aren't able to commit a lot of time to them. They also need a large cage with plenty of air circulation and toys to keep them entertained. Additionally, hyacinth macaws need to be fed a high-quality bird diet which is high in fats and carbohydrates. In captivity, this diet should be supplemented with pellets that are specifically formulated for the species.
Due to over-collection for the pet trade and habitat loss, the numbers of hyacinth macaws in the wild are declining. The hyacinth macaw is listed on the CITES Appendix 1 and is protected by law in Brazil and Paraguay.

In the wild, hyacinth macaws are found in central and eastern South America. Three main populations exist, with most of the population centered around Brazil's Pantanal wetland region, as well as in the Cerrado and Amazon basin regions in the eastern part of the country. They prefer living in woodlands, palm swamps and similar semi-open spaces and generally avoid dense forests. Their beaks are strong enough to break coconuts, and they typically feed on the fatty nuts from the acuri as well as bocaiuva palms.
